Commit Graph

1887 Commits

Author SHA1 Message Date
Love Hörnquist Åstrand
0ff6dbc8bb Add matching on EKU, validate EKUs, add hxtool matching glue, add check. Adapted from pach from Tim Miller of Mitre
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22538 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-27 13:05:47 +00:00
Love Hörnquist Åstrand
faed460afc add missing )
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22486 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-21 11:36:35 +00:00
Love Hörnquist Åstrand
1bd0b27ad8 x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22485 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-21 11:34:26 +00:00
Love Hörnquist Åstrand
7aae151c6d use func for more C_ functions.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22484 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-21 11:33:56 +00:00
Love Hörnquist Åstrand
6855784127 x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22481 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-18 11:16:19 +00:00
Love Hörnquist Åstrand
a4bfd78fb7 Export hx509_free_error_string().
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22480 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-18 11:15:49 +00:00
Love Hörnquist Åstrand
ea56b2c19d Remove un-used stuff.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22479 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-17 11:41:46 +00:00
Love Hörnquist Åstrand
a33353851c x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22478 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-17 11:31:32 +00:00
Love Hörnquist Åstrand
28ff9b1dc5 use C_GetFunctionList
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22477 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-17 11:30:44 +00:00
Love Hörnquist Åstrand
1514df0d1b only export C_GetFunctionList
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22476 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-17 11:27:56 +00:00
Love Hörnquist Åstrand
7512386d17 fix comment, remove label.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22475 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-17 11:24:56 +00:00
Love Hörnquist Åstrand
3d26825528 Use option app-fatal.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22472 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-17 11:14:56 +00:00
Love Hörnquist Åstrand
0700d5c1ad x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22471 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-17 11:14:05 +00:00
Love Hörnquist Åstrand
1e41fab681 Add option app-fatal to control if softtoken should abort() on
erroneous input from applications.


git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22470 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-17 11:13:37 +00:00
Love Hörnquist Åstrand
a6407de877 x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22469 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-16 14:29:03 +00:00
Love Hörnquist Åstrand
128e81a46d x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22468 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-16 14:28:41 +00:00
Love Hörnquist Åstrand
a37ca48b4e Test password less certificates too
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22467 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-16 14:28:28 +00:00
Love Hörnquist Åstrand
f407e08702 document HX509_CERTS_UNPROTECT_ALL
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22466 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-16 14:26:35 +00:00
Love Hörnquist Åstrand
18be53daa7 Support HX509_CERTS_UNPROTECT_ALL.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22465 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-16 14:25:24 +00:00
Love Hörnquist Åstrand
634a0a544f add HX509_CERTS_UNPROTECT_ALL
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22464 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-16 14:24:50 +00:00
Love Hörnquist Åstrand
8b206a59cc Use HX509_CERTS_UNPROTECT_ALL when there is no pin code.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22463 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-16 14:24:33 +00:00
Love Hörnquist Åstrand
51c9da4501 Only log in if needed.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22462 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-16 14:22:36 +00:00
Love Hörnquist Åstrand
19120be74e x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22461 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 22:08:19 +00:00
Love Hörnquist Åstrand
e84294788e Support PINs to login to the store.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22460 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 22:08:07 +00:00
Love Hörnquist Åstrand
781d1c3f15 add java pkcs11 test
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22459 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 21:46:20 +00:00
Love Hörnquist Åstrand
9dee2e5c04 first version of disable java test
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22458 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 21:45:49 +00:00
Love Hörnquist Åstrand
b88db65522 Bump version.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22457 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 20:23:14 +00:00
Love Hörnquist Åstrand
c6748a850d adapt to new hx509_cert_get_SPKI
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22456 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 20:22:53 +00:00
Love Hörnquist Åstrand
f39e27c5fb x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22455 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 20:20:03 +00:00
Love Hörnquist Åstrand
471b5b6ea3 Drop unused stuff.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22454 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 20:19:50 +00:00
Love Hörnquist Åstrand
a61844d6b6 x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22453 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 20:16:26 +00:00
Love Hörnquist Åstrand
48fa4091af x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22452 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 19:40:15 +00:00
Love Hörnquist Åstrand
33250f5762 Add more glue to figure out what keytype this certificate is using.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22451 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 19:39:59 +00:00
Love Hörnquist Åstrand
b012ef1902 Spelling.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22450 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 19:39:14 +00:00
Love Hörnquist Åstrand
5e11811360 Add hx509_cert_get_SPKI_AlgorithmIdentifier, remove unused stuff, add hx509_context to some functions.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22449 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 19:38:09 +00:00
Love Hörnquist Åstrand
b99e6ad703 Add debug.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22448 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-15 19:20:11 +00:00
Love Hörnquist Åstrand
b95d544dd0 x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22444 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-14 21:21:48 +00:00
Love Hörnquist Åstrand
48228abf67 test debug
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22443 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-14 21:21:38 +00:00
Love Hörnquist Åstrand
fbf8876015 remove p11dbg.log
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22442 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-14 21:21:22 +00:00
Love Hörnquist Åstrand
7b1ab29bfd add missing file.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22441 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-14 21:15:12 +00:00
Love Hörnquist Åstrand
b7bcf51d6e rename SoftToken to Heimdal hx509 SoftToken.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22439 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-14 21:07:39 +00:00
Love Hörnquist Åstrand
c9f443454e Add a PKCS11 provider supporting signing and verifing sigatures.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22435 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-14 20:53:56 +00:00
Love Hörnquist Åstrand
7f8059130a Replace hx509_name_to_der_name with hx509_name_binary.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22432 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-13 14:08:03 +00:00
Love Hörnquist Åstrand
7e262db693 Replace hx509_name_to_der_name with hx509_name_binary.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22431 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-13 14:07:41 +00:00
Love Hörnquist Åstrand
8fa8981654 More documentation.
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22430 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-13 14:02:58 +00:00
Love Hörnquist Åstrand
be07b0e171 x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22421 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-13 09:43:18 +00:00
Love Hörnquist Åstrand
b5e7b818b1 make print_func static
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22420 ec53bebd-3082-4978-b11e-865c3cabbd6b
2008-01-13 09:42:35 +00:00
Love Hörnquist Åstrand
7ee9a9af66 x
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22353 ec53bebd-3082-4978-b11e-865c3cabbd6b
2007-12-26 21:20:31 +00:00
Love Hörnquist Åstrand
c0b822fc17 drop hx509_print_func, add hx509_xfree
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22352 ec53bebd-3082-4978-b11e-865c3cabbd6b
2007-12-26 21:19:27 +00:00
Love Hörnquist Åstrand
905c8d264f add page_env
git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@22350 ec53bebd-3082-4978-b11e-865c3cabbd6b
2007-12-26 19:33:06 +00:00